In this video, I explore Ramswami, one of Karachi's most fascinating historic neighborhoods. Although today it is known by its Hindu name, before the Partition of 1947 this area was home to Karachi's largest Jewish community. People from different backgrounds, including Hindus, Muslims, Parsis, Hebrew-speaking Jews, and Marathi-speaking families, lived here together, making it one of the city's most diverse neighborhoods. Ramswami was also the location of Karachi's first Jewish synagogue, and many prominent Jewish leaders and even the city's Jewish mayor once lived in this historic area. Today, its streets and old buildings still preserve memories of a forgotten chapter in Karachi's multicultural past.
